How they compare
Switzerland currently reports 88.0% against 85.3% in Czechia, a difference of 2.7%.
Across all 18 years both countries report, Switzerland has been ahead every year.
Czechia ranks 8th and Switzerland ranks 6th of 32 countries.
Switzerland has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Czechia | Switzerland |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 76.6% | 86.6% | 10.0% | Switzerland |
| 2010s | 76.6% | 85.8% | 9.2% | Switzerland |
| 2020s | 82.5% | 87.4% | 5.0% | Switzerland |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
